Mets pitcher Noah Syndergaard whizzes through NYC traffic on Bird electric scooter

Star Mets pitcher Noah Syndergaard took the future of the franchise into his hands Thursday — whizzing through the streets of Manhattan on a Bird electric scooter with just his ponytail for head protection.

The 6-foot 6 Texas-born pitcher flashed a grin as he cut across lanes of traffic on busy West Houston Street in his SoHo neighborhood, risking life, limb and his $6 million arm.

Syndergaard, 27, appeared in good spirits after days after dominating the Nationals on Labor Day — bouncing back from the worst start of his career to win the game 7-3 at Nationals Park.
